日韩成人黄色,透逼一级毛片,狠狠躁天天躁中文字幕,久久久久久亚洲精品不卡,在线看国产美女毛片2019,黄片www.www,一级黄色毛a视频直播

一種自動識別渠道關系的方法及系統(tǒng)的制作方法

文檔序號:9249609閱讀:396來源:國知局
一種自動識別渠道關系的方法及系統(tǒng)的制作方法
【技術領域】
[0001]本發(fā)明涉及移動互聯(lián)網(wǎng)領域,特別涉及一種自動識別渠道關系的方法及系統(tǒng)。
【背景技術】
[0002]近年來,隨著移動互聯(lián)網(wǎng)的快速發(fā)展,出現(xiàn)了越來越多的應用。應用開發(fā)者為了擴大應用的下載量和激活量,通常會借助應用分發(fā)平臺(如豌豆莢、360手機助手等)來進行分發(fā)和推廣。
[0003]然而,對于小型開發(fā)者來說,許多應用無法在應用分發(fā)平臺上獲得良好的展示位,難以達到快速推廣的效果,從而導致收益大打折扣。如此一來,依靠用戶的傳播,便成為了許多應用開發(fā)者的一個選項,通過用戶的分享、收徒獲得一定的收益(積分、獎勵等),推動產品的快速推廣。
[0004]目前,當應用開發(fā)者在設計用戶進行社會化分享(分享、收徒等)功能的時候,會在應用程序的展示界面上,顯示一個用戶的邀請碼(唯一標識)。當用戶在進行社會化分享操作的時候,要求被社會化分享者在注冊的時候,填寫分享者的邀請碼,作為分享者獲取收益的憑證。當服務器獲得從被分享者那里傳遞過來的分享者的邀請碼之后,應用的分享者才能獲得承諾的收益,否則分享者不能獲得收益。
[0005]現(xiàn)有技術至少存在以下問題:
[0006]由于分享者獲得收益的憑證是被分享者填入分享者的邀請碼,被分享者需要記住分享者的邀請碼,然后填寫到應用程序中,回傳到服務器。填寫邀請碼這樣的操作對被分享者來說十分繁瑣,相當多的用戶會為了盡快注冊完成,而省略這對于分享者來說非常重要的一步。這樣一來,開發(fā)者的服務器沒有收到被分享者填入的分享者的邀請碼,就不會認為這個被分享者是通過該分享者的影響而使用本應用,就不會給分享者收益。這極大的降低了分享者的分享轉化率,損害了分享者通過分享獲得收益,壓制了分享者的分享傳播積極性,損失了巨大的社交流量。分享者分享本應用的積極性會大受打擊,開發(fā)者的應用推廣效果也會大打折扣。
[0007]因此,有必要提供一種新的渠道識別方法及系統(tǒng)來滿足需求。

【發(fā)明內容】

[0008]本發(fā)明的目的在于克服現(xiàn)有技術的缺點與不足,提供一種自動識別渠道關系的方法。
[0009]本發(fā)明的另一目的在于提供一種自動識別渠道關系的系統(tǒng)。
[0010]本發(fā)明的目的通過以下的技術方案實現(xiàn):
[0011]一種自動識別渠道關系的方法,包含以下順序的步驟:
[0012]S1.分享者分享一個帶有分享者唯一標識信息的鏈接給被分享者;
[0013]S2.被分享者通過該鏈接訪問開發(fā)者的服務器;
[0014]S3.開發(fā)者在服務器上獲取得到鏈接中包含的分享者標識信息(邀請碼);
[0015]S4.開發(fā)者獲取得到一個初始的APK(Android Applicat1n Package,安卓應用安裝包)文件;
[0016]S5.向應用安裝包中的特定目錄,寫入分享者的唯一標識信息,然后打包命令;
[0017]S6.對新生成的應用安裝包,進行簽名驗證;
[0018]S7.返回給被分享者一個帶有分享者唯一標識信息的應用安裝包;
[0019]S8.被分享者在注冊的時候,應用讀取應用程序安裝包中的分享者信息,回傳到服務器;此處的應用,即為被分享者安裝后,正在運行的APK文件;
[0020]S9.服務器獲取得到分享者唯一標識信息,被分享者注冊成功,分享者獲得分享收益。
[0021]所述的分享者唯一標識信息為分享者的用戶ID。
[0022]步驟SI中,所述的帶有分享者唯一標識信息的鏈接具體通過以下方式生成:先提取分享者的唯一標識信息,對分享者的唯一標識信息進行加密處理,然后通過字符串拼接在請求鏈接的最后,形成最終的請求鏈接。
[0023]所述的分享者的唯一標識信息,其具體提取方式為:通SHAREPREFERENCE方式,獲取當前的用戶信息,再使用MAP集合中KEY值的比對,獲取得到VALUE值,所述的VALUE值即是分享者的唯一標識信息。
[0024]所述的對分享者的唯一標識信息進行加密處理,具體為:通過AES加密方法對分享者的唯一標識信息進行加密,然后通過BASE64進行編碼,最后通過字符串的拼接,將加密過后的字符串,拼接在請求鏈接上,形成最終的請求鏈接。
[0025]當服務器獲得分享鏈接之后,對加密的請求鏈接進行BASE64的解碼,然后使用秘鑰進行AES解密。
[0026]本發(fā)明的另一目的通過以下的技術方案來實現(xiàn):
[0027]一種自動識別渠道關系的系統(tǒng),包括包管理服務器、應用服務器、數(shù)據(jù)管理服務器,以及用戶對應的第一終端、第二終端,其中分享者通過第一終端將包含分享者唯一標識信息的鏈接分享給使用第二終端的被分享者,被分享者通過第二終端打開鏈接訪問應用服務器,應用服務器提取分享者唯一標識信息并轉發(fā)給包管理服務器,同時應用服務器通過訪問數(shù)據(jù)管理服務器查詢數(shù)據(jù)庫中是否存在與提取的標識信息相匹配的信息,若存在則認為該鏈接由某個用戶分享的;然后包管理服務器動態(tài)生成一個帶有分享者唯一標識信息的應用安裝包,然后對應用安裝包進行簽名,并返回一個新生成的安裝包給應用服務器,應用服務器將這個安裝包返回給第二終端用戶;第二終端用戶安裝從應用服務器返回的安裝包,完成注冊;應用服務器將獲取得到第二終端用戶的注冊信息和分享者的唯一標識信息插入數(shù)據(jù)管理服務器的數(shù)據(jù)庫;應用服務器將分享者獲得的分享收益通知分享者。
[0028]所述的分享者唯一標識信息為分享者的用戶ID。
[0029]所述的帶有分享者唯一標識信息的鏈接具體通過以下方式生成:先提取分享者的唯一標識信息,對分享者的唯一標識信息進行加密處理,然后通過字符串拼接在請求鏈接的最后,形成最終的請求鏈接。
[0030]所述的分享者的唯一標識信息,其具體提取方式為:通過SHAREPREFERENCE方式,獲取當前的用戶信息,再使用MAP集合中KEY值的比對,獲取得到VALUE值,所述的VALUE值即是分享者的唯一標識信息。
[0031]所述的對分享者的唯一標識信息進行加密處理,具體為:通過AES加密方法對分享者的唯一標識信息進行加密,然后通過BASE64進行編碼,最后通過字符串的拼接,將加密過后的字符串,拼接在請求鏈接上,形成最終的請求鏈接。
[0032]當服務器獲得分享鏈接之后,對加密的請求鏈接進行BASE64的解碼,然后使用秘鑰進行AES解密。
[0033]本發(fā)明與現(xiàn)有技術相比,具有如下優(yōu)點和有益效果:
[0034]被分享者只需要訪問分享者分享的鏈接,下載該鏈接返回的應用程序安裝包,注冊成功就會與分享者建立師徒關系。至此,被分享者不需要記憶分享者的邀請碼,不需要手動填寫分享者的邀請碼,分享者不會因為被分享者不填寫、忘了填寫或者填錯邀請碼帶來的損失,保證了分享者的傳播效果和分享收益。
【附圖說明】
[0035]圖1為本發(fā)明所述的一種自動識別渠道關系的方法的流程圖;
[0036]圖2為本發(fā)明所述的一種自動識別渠道關系的系統(tǒng)的架構圖。
【具體實施方式】
[0037]下面結合實施例及附圖對本發(fā)明作進一步詳細的描述,但本發(fā)明的實施方式不限于此。
[0038]如圖1,一種自動識別渠道關系的方法的執(zhí)行主體是應用服務器和包管理服務器。該方法包括:
[0039]步驟201:第一終端用戶分享一個帶有分享者標識信息的鏈接給第二終端用戶;
[0040]其中,先提取第一終端用戶的特定信息,通過對第一終端用戶的特定信息的加密處理,然后通過字符串拼接在請求鏈接的最后,形成最終的請求鏈接;
[0041]其中,特定信息可選用戶的ID值,本發(fā)明對此不做限制;
[0042]其中,加密可以通過AES加密方法,使用密碼對特定信息進行加密,然后通過BASE64進行編碼,最后通過字符串的拼接,將加密過后的字符串,拼接在請求鏈接上,形成最終的請求鏈接。
[0043]步驟202:第二終端用戶通過含有第一終端用戶特定信息的分享鏈接訪問應用服務器;
[0044]步驟203:應用服務器獲取得到第二終端用戶的請求,并開始識別是否攜帶第一終端用戶的標識信息;
[0045]其中,當服務器獲取得到分享鏈接之后,對加密的請求鏈接進行BASE64的解碼,然后使用秘鑰進行AES解密。服務器端通過秘鑰解密隱藏在請求鏈接中的加密信息,通過特定的方法進行
當前第1頁1 2 
網(wǎng)友詢問留言 已有0條留言
  • 還沒有人留言評論。精彩留言會獲得點贊!
1